A Phase 3 Study to Evaluate the Efficacy and Safety of TAK-390MR (60 mg Once- Daily [QD] and 90 mg QD) and an Active Comparator, Lansoprazole (30 mg QD) on Healing of Erosive Esophagitis

简要总结
The purpose of this study is to assess the efficacy and safety of 8 weeks of once-daily (QD) treatment with dexlansoprazole modified release (MR) 60 mg or 90 mg or lansoprazole 30 mg in healing subjects with endoscopically proven erosive esophagitis.
详细描述
This is a Phase 3, randomized, double-blind, multi-center, active-controlled, 3-arm study with an 8-week treatment period. This study will compare the efficacy of dexlansoprazole MR (60 mg QD and 90 mg QD) with that of lansoprazole (30 mg) when administered orally as a single daily dose in the morning, before breakfast. The study is designed to evaluate healing of erosive esophagitis and the effect of the therapy on relieving gastroesophageal reflux disease-related symptoms. The study consists of two periods, a screening period (maximum 21 days) and a treatment period, which will last 8 weeks.

入选标准
- •Subject must have endoscopically confirmed erosive esophagitis as defined by the Los Angeles (LA) Classification Grading System (A-D)
排除标准
- •Subject has a positive Campylobacter-like organisms (CLO) test for Helicobacter (H.) pylori.
- •Use of prescription or non-prescription proton pump inhibitors (PPIs), histamine (H2) receptor antagonists or sucralfate, drugs with significant anticholinergic effects, misoprostol or prokinetics
- •Use of antacids [except for study supplied Gelusil®]
- •Need for continuous anticoagulant therapy (blood thinners)
- •Endoscopic Barrett's esophagus and/or definite dysplastic changes in the esophagus
- •History of dilatation of esophageal strictures, other than Schatzki's ring (a ring of mucosal tissue near the lower esophageal sphincter)
- •Current or historical evidence of Zollinger-Ellison syndrome or other hypersecretory condition.
- •History of gastric, duodenal or esophageal surgery except simple oversew of an ulcer.
- •Acute upper gastrointestinal hemorrhage within 4 weeks of the screening endoscopy

结局指标
主要结局
Percentage of Subjects With Complete Healing of Erosive Esophagitis (EE) by Week 8 as Assessed by Endoscopy - Crude Rate Analysis.
时间窗: 8 Weeks
Percentage of subjects with complete healing of EE as assessed by endoscopy was analyzed for change in LA Esophagitis Classification grades A, B, C, or D to healed. Healed is defined as anything that is less than the criterion for Grade A (greater than or equal to 1 mucosal break and less than 5 mm). If it doesn't meet the A criterion, it's counted as healed.
